Code of Conduct
At Bounce Gymnastics we are committed to providing a safe, fun and respectful environment for all our gymnasts. By becoming a member, you agree to uphold the standards set out below.
Gymnasts Should:
✔ Participate fairly, do their best and enjoy themselves.
✔ Always participate by the rules.
✔ Represent themselves, their family and the Club with pride and dignity.
✔ Wish opponents well at competitions and trials and congratulate others.
✔ Respect opponents and be modest in victory and gracious in defeat.
✔ Respect officials and accept their decisions gracefully.
✔ Respect fellow team members, giving them support whether they do well or not so well.
✔ Respect their coaches and the decisions of the coaches.
✔ Improve and develop their skills.
✔ Set high standards of fair play for others to follow.
✔ Adhere to proper standards of behaviour that avoids bringing Bounce Gymnastics into disrepute.
✔ Let a coach know when unavailable for training or competition.
✔ Approach the Club Children's Officer with any concerns or questions.
Gymnasts Should Not:
✘ Cheat.
✘ Use abusive and/or hurtful language.
✘ Shout at or argue with an official or coach.
✘ Spread rumours.
✘ Bully or use bullying tactics to isolate another young person, including online.
✘ Tell lies about adults or other young people.
✘ Take banned substances.
✘ Harm team members, opponents or their property.
Young People Are Entitled To:
★ Be safe and to feel safe.
★ Be happy, have fun and experience a sense of enjoyment and fulfilment.
★ Be treated with respect and dignity.
★ Comment and make suggestions in a constructive manner.
★ Be afforded appropriate confidentiality.
★ Make a complaint appropriately and be listened to.
★ Be believed.
★ Experience competition at a level at which they feel comfortable.
★ Get help against bullies.
★ Say 'No'.
★ Protect their own bodies.
